The place is a living museum, and you can often see some of the incredible old machinery in action. The staff occasionally fires up the massive 1914 gas-powered sawmill, and the sound and sight of it slicing through logs is something you won\u2019t soon forget. It\u2019s a powerful reminder of the industrial might that built this region.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Beyond the sawmill, there are countless other engines, pumps, and mechanical marvels scattered around the property. From the old mine shaft equipment to the blacksmith shop, you get a real sense of the noise, sweat, and ingenuity that powered the mining boom. It\u2019s a fascinating look at the technology of the past, still chugging along today.<\/p>\n<\/div><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"768\" src=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/1024px-StampMillDetail5730.jpg\" alt=\"working components of an old stamp mill \" class=\"wp-image-637 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/1024px-StampMillDetail5730.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/1024px-StampMillDetail5730-300x225.jpg 300w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/1024px-StampMillDetail5730-768x576.jpg 768w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/04\/1024px-StampMillDetail5730-567x425.jpg 567w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ading has-text-align-center\">The Photo Opportunities<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:35% auto\"><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"1024\" src=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-1024x1024.jpg\" alt=\"a cardboard cutout of a 50's style gas station attendant next to a classic car and gas pump\" class=\"wp-image-882 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-1024x1024.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-300x300.jpg 300w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-150x150.jpg 150w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-768x768.jpg 768w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-100x100.jpg 100w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-1536x1536.jpg 1536w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-50x50.jpg 50w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-567x567.jpg 567w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-1140x1140.jpg 1140w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765-570x570.jpg 570w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/Photo-Sep-09-10-18-35-AM-scaled-e1709316688765.jpg 1920w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>Let\u2019s be honest, this place is an Instagrammer\u2019s paradise. Whether you\u2019re a professional photographer or just snapping pics with your phone, you\u2019re guaranteed to leave with some incredible, unique shots.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ading has-text-align-center\">The Ghost Town Vibe<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text has-media-on-the-right is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:auto 41%\"><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>While it\u2019s more of a historical junk yard than a traditional ghost town with empty streets, the spirit is definitely there. You can explore a collection of historic buildings that were moved to the site, including a dentist\u2019s office, a schoolhouse, and a bordello. Peeking inside these structures feels like stepping back in time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Each building is filled with artifacts and antiques that paint a vivid picture of daily life a hundred years ago. From old tools and furniture to dusty bottles and clothing, these little details make the history feel personal and real. It\u2019s the closest you can get to experiencing Jerome\u2019s boomtown days without a time machine.<\/p>\n<\/div><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"900\" height=\"600\" src=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/10\/MG_2807.jpg\" alt=\"working sawmill, old wooden buildings, old trucks and wildflowers\" class=\"wp-image-323 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/10\/MG_2807.jpg 900w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/10\/MG_2807-600x400.jpg 600w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/10\/MG_2807-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/10\/MG_2807-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2017\/10\/MG_2807-567x378.jpg 567w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 900px) 100vw, 900px\" \/><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ading has-text-align-center\">The Sheer Quirkiness<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:41% auto\"><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"800\" height=\"533\" src=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/03\/ChainSaws_800x533_MG_9569_RonChilstonPhoto.jpg\" alt=\"old chainsaws hang from the rafters and old outboard motors and tricycles can be seen\" class=\"wp-image-602 size-full\" srcset=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/03\/ChainSaws_800x533_MG_9569_RonChilstonPhoto.jpg 800w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/03\/ChainSaws_800x533_MG_9569_RonChilstonPhoto-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/03\/ChainSaws_800x533_MG_9569_RonChilstonPhoto-768x512.jpg 768w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2020\/03\/ChainSaws_800x533_MG_9569_RonChilstonPhoto-567x378.jpg 567w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 800px) 100vw, 800px\" \/><\/figure><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>This isn\u2019t a place that takes itself too seriously, and that\u2019s what makes it so charming. You\u2019re not just paying for an attraction; you\u2019re helping to keep a one-of-a-kind legacy alive.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ading has-text-align-center\">Other Considerations<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-media-text has-media-on-the-right is-stacked-on-mobile\" style=\"grid-template-columns:auto 39%\"><div class=\"wp-block-media-text__content\">\n<p>Parking: There\u2019s a decent-sized dirt parking lot right at the entrance. It can get busy, especially on weekends, but you should be able to find a spot.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Hours: They are typically open daily, but it\u2019s always a good idea to check their official website or call ahead, as hours can sometimes vary.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Footwear: This is not the place for fancy shoes. The ground is uneven, dusty, and gravelly. Wear comfortable, sturdy, closed-toe shoes like sneakers or hiking boots.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Accessibility: The terrain is rugged and hilly, which could be challenging for visitors with mobility issues. The paths are mostly dirt and gravel, not paved.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Kids &amp; Pets: It\u2019s a great spot for curious kids who love big trucks and exploring. Leashed, well-behaved dogs are also welcome, which is a big plus!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Amenities: There are basic restroom facilities on site. They also sell cold drinks and snacks in the gift shop, but there\u2019s no restaurant, so plan accordingly.<\/p>\n<\/div><figure class=\"wp-block-media-text__media\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"300\" height=\"200\" src=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2019\/03\/2008-VW-Festival.jpg\" alt=\"the volkwagens gather at the gold king mine in 2008\" class=\"wp-image-394 size-full\"\/><\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"729\" src=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/New-Map-for-website-1024x729.jpg\" alt=\"a map of the gold king mine\" class=\"wp-image-846\" srcset=\"https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/New-Map-for-website-1024x729.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/New-Map-for-website-300x214.jpg 300w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/New-Map-for-website-768x547.jpg 768w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/New-Map-for-website-567x404.jpg 567w, https:\/\/goldkingmineghosttown.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/11\/New-Map-for-website.jpg 1114w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<p>If you\u2019re making the trip to Jerome, you absolutely cannot miss this spot.
